Slovo
view release on metacpan or search on metacpan
lib/Slovo/resources/public/js/editormd/plugins/link-dialog/link-dialog.js view on Meta::CPAN
backgroundColor : settings.dialogMaskBgColor
},
buttons : {
enter : [lang.buttons.enter, function() {
var url = this.find("[data-url]").val();
var title = this.find("[data-title]").val();
if (url === "http://" || url === "")
{
alert(linkLang.urlEmpty);
return false;
}
/*if (title === "")
{
alert(linkLang.titleEmpty);
return false;
}*/
var str = "[" + title + "](" + url + " \"" + title + "\")";
if (title == "")
{
str = "[" + url + "](" + url + ")";
}
cm.replaceSelection(str);
this.hide().lockScreen(false).hideMask();
return false;
}],
cancel : [lang.buttons.cancel, function() {
this.hide().lockScreen(false).hideMask();
return false;
}]
}
});
}
};
};
// CommonJS/Node.js
if (typeof require === "function" && typeof exports === "object" && typeof module === "object")
{
module.exports = factory;
}
else if (typeof define === "function") // AMD/CMD/Sea.js
{
if (define.amd) { // for Require.js
define(["editormd"], function(editormd) {
factory(editormd);
});
} else { // for Sea.js
define(function(require) {
var editormd = require("./../../editormd");
factory(editormd);
});
}
}
else
{
factory(window.editormd);
}
})();
( run in 1.191 second using v1.01-cache-2.11-cpan-97f6503c9c8 )